- 1. Rauma, a beautiful coastal town located on the shores of the Gulf of Bothnia in western Finland, is renowned for its rich maritime heritage and unique wooden architecture. Often celebrated as a UNESCO World Heritage site, the old town of Rauma presents an enchanting labyrinth of narrow streets lined with over 600 well-preserved wooden houses, some dating back to the 18th century. The town is not only a living museum of wooden architecture but also a vibrant hub for cultural activities, hosting various festivals and events throughout the year. Rauma is particularly famous for its lace-making tradition, which has been passed down through generations and is showcased in the town’s numerous craft shops and annual lace festival, attracting visitors and artisans alike. The picturesque setting is complemented by the breathtaking natural beauty of the surrounding archipelago, offering opportunities for outdoor adventures such as boating, fishing, and hiking. Rauma’s warm and welcoming community values its historical roots while embracing modern development, making it a remarkable destination that beautifully marries old-world charm with contemporary Finnish life.
